ADDITIONS TO ZOO
, — BUFFALO BEING SHIPPED
The two buffalo donated by the Canadian Government to the Wellington Zoological Society are expected to reach the Dominion shortly before Christmas. The secretary of the society (Air. J. Castle) lias been advised by the Commissioner of Native Parks, Ottawa (Mr. J. B. Harkin) that the intention was to ship the animals on the Vincmoor, which was to leave Vancouver on Monday. As the vessel is proceeding to Wellington via San Francisco . and Auckland, a six or seven weeks trip is in store for the beasts, but sufficient fodder for the entire journey will bo furnished. “A -selected member of the, boat’s crew,” adds Mr. Harkin, “will be instructed in the care of the animals, and I sincerely trust they will reach their destination in good condition. I will advise yon immediately of any change in the sailing date.” The society has' under promise also an elephant from the Government of India, but no definite information has yet boon received as to when the animal ■will be shipped.
